Christine M. Wahl

Chris Wahl was, in a sense, born to coach.  With over 20 years of experience, she has coached long before coaching became a viable and credible discipline in organization development.  Her coaching practice spans numerous industries and is focused on coaching leaders and their teams. She is dedicated to helping leaders and executives develop a way of being and acting that motivates, inspires, and gets results. She helps leaders and their teams create stability within their dynamic environments so that individuals in organizations can bring forward their very best selves.  She believes that the people she coaches are innately wise and resilient, and works to help them remember that.  Her intention is to bring out the best in leaders and their environments, and helping the leader pay attention to their impact on people and processes, and to the results, conversations, relationships, and awareness that sustain excellence.

Chris believes that we are, at the core, spiritual beings who seek the good things in life:  joy, love, belonging, peace, ~ and that these are foundational to excellence in leadership.  Her gift as a coach is to see what her clients don’t see, to uncover their core wisdom, and to help them live in it more fully as leaders and human beings.

Chris is the creator and director of the Georgetown University Leadership Coaching Certificate Program.  Prior to that, she directed the GU Organization Development Certificate Program.  She holds a B.A. in Psychology and an M.A.Ed. in Counseling.  She is a Certified Professional Effectiveness Coach (NVW), as well as a Master Certified Coach (ICF).  She is active in ICF as an evaluator for coach certification, an author of books and frequent contributor to journals, and frequent speaker at coaching and leadership conferences.
